Key Buying Factors for Biometric Depository Safes
Fingerprint Performance
Look for a responsive scanner with multiple user support if several managers or cashiers need access. Faster recognition reduces delays during busy shifts.
Drop-Slot and Anti-Fishing Design
A true depository safe should make it easy to deposit cash while making it difficult to retrieve contents through the slot. Anti-fishing channels, baffles, and internal drop mechanisms are important safeguards.
Construction and Locking Strength
Steel thickness, bolt count, and overall weight are good indicators of durability. Heavier commercial safes with more locking points usually offer better resistance to pry attacks.
Backup Access and Power
Most Biometric Depository Safes should include a keypad, override key, or both. That backup access matters if the fingerprint reader is unavailable or batteries need replacing.
Capacity and Use Case
Choose capacity based on how often you empty the safe and what you store inside. Cash-heavy operations may benefit from larger models, while smaller businesses may prefer compact options that are easier to position discreetly.
Who Should Buy Which Biometric Depository Safes?
If you need a compact, easy-to-place safe for a retail counter, a smaller biometric model is usually enough. For restaurants, convenience stores, and offices with steady cash flow, a mid-size option offers a stronger balance of usability and storage.
Businesses that handle larger deposits, multiple shifts, or higher security risk should lean toward heavier, larger-capacity Biometric Depository Safes with anti-fishing protection and strong steel construction. In general, buy for your busiest day, not your average one.
